Best practices

Offer App Shortcuts for your app’s most common and important tasks.

Add flexibility by letting people choose from a set of options.

Ask for clarification in response to a request that’s missing optional information.

Keep voice interactions simple.

Make App Shortcuts discoverable in your app.

Responding to App Shortcuts

  • Snippets are great for custom views that display static information or dialog options, like showing the weather at a person’s location or confirming an order. For developer guidance, see ShowsSnippetView.

  • Live Activities offer continuous access to information that’s likely to remain relevant and change over a period of time, and are great for timers and countdowns that appear until an event is complete. For developer guidance, see LiveActivityIntent.

Provide enough detail for interaction on audio-only devices.

Editorial guidelines

Provide brief, memorable activation phrases and natural variants.

When referring to App Shortcuts or the Shortcuts app, always use title case and make sure that Shortcuts is plural.

When referring to individual shortcuts (not App Shortcuts or the Shortcuts app), use lowercase.
